Output d90b8aba4971c271b6c2d8a2296d0ddff54ec7dae333b94ed574cc93626e459a:61

value
55143
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a42150daf9e058072df1b7ac98546b01c54b152 OP_EQUAL
address
38Tf6DMGqczQ3K7kCjsdyQAR6qpWQgDiEA
transaction
d90b8aba4971c271b6c2d8a2296d0ddff54ec7dae333b94ed574cc93626e459a
spent
true